| Sumario: | This work proposes a brief reconstruction of the unionization process of sex workers from the city of Rosario in the AMMAR organization (Association of Prostitute Women of Argentina) and an analysis of the strategies for the recognition of sex work developed from the beginning of the union to the year 2022. It is through a decolonial perspective that light is shed on current paradigms to understand, from a sociological, political and legal perspective, how these labor strategies and demands are configured and impact social reality. This article is part of a broader research and production work, constituting a degree thesis for the Social Work degree at UNR. |
